Lian-Shin Yang Movies
- 1958
The Inn of the Sixth Happiness
The Inn of the Sixth Happiness6.71958HD
All her life, Englishwoman Gladys Aylward knew that China was the place where she belonged. Not qualified to be sent there as a missionary, Gladys...
- 1981
Revenge of the Mysterons from Mars
Revenge of the Mysterons from Mars11981HD
A compilation of four episodes from the Supermarionation series Captain Scarlet and the Mysterons. Captain Scarlet and the members of Spectrum battle...